What is the role of Cos ends of lambda DNA?

The genome contains 48,490 base pairs of double-stranded, linear DNA, with 12-base single-strand segments at both 5′ ends. These two single-stranded segments are the “sticky ends” of what is called the cos site. The cos site circularizes the DNA in the host cytoplasm. The lambda genome can be inserted into the E.

What does bacteriophage lambda infect?

Bacteriophage lambda is a virus that infects E. coli. The typical infection cycle results in the lysis of the E. coli cell and the release of about 100 progeny phage particles, each capable of infecting another cell.

What is the role of Cos sites in bacteriophage lambda?

cos. The cos site is a ≈200 bp long segment that is required to both initiate and terminate the packaging of a monomeric genome from concatemeric DNA. The site where terminase introduces staggered nicks to generate the cohesive ends is called cosN (fig. 2).

Which vector based on bacteriophage have sticky ends?

cosmid vectors
To clone large pieces of DNA into cosmid vectors, both must have compatible sticky ends. The cosmid vector is first linearized so that each end has a cos site. Then the linear cosmid is cut with BamHI, which generates sticky ends with the overhang sequence GATC.

What is cos end?

A cosmid is a type of hybrid plasmid that contains a Lambda phage cos sequence. They are often used as a cloning vector in genetic engineering. Cosmids can be used to build genomic libraries. Cosmids can contain 37 to 52 (normally 45) kb of DNA, limits based on the normal bacteriophage packaging size.
